Founding of the Company Founded in 1889 by Fusajiro Yamaoka, Nintendo initially produced playing cards. Over the years, Nintendo moved into the electronic games industry, showing flexibility and adaptability to changing markets. The success of its first console, the NES, released in 1985, marked a new beginning for Nintendo. The console was hugely popular and helped revive the gaming industry in the United States after a period of decline. With classic games like Mario Bros. and The Legend of Zelda, Nintendo has left a lasting mark on gaming culture.

History of its gaming consoles Nintendo continued to innovate by releasing a series of gaming consoles. Following the success of the NES, Nintendo introduced the Super NES in 1990, which further increased the popularity of its games. Then came the Nintendo 64 in 1996, the first gaming console to use 3D technology. Each of these consoles had a major impact on the gaming market. Mario Mario is one of Nintendo's most popular characters and first appeared in the Donkey Kong game in 1981. Since then, the Mario series has evolved to include a variety of games, such as Mario Kart and Mario Odyssey. These games are loved by all ages and feature innovative gameplay and stunning animation. Link Link is the main protagonist of The Legend of Zelda series, known for his adventures in fantasy worlds and mind-boggling puzzles. This series, which began in 1986, has achieved widespread popularity thanks to its stunning design and exciting stories.Nintendo's Market Successes
